I bought some (more) new watercolours - I have poor impulse control while watching artists on Youtube videos. I think I now have sufficent supplies of watercolours, sketchbooks and paper to last the rest of my life. I need to find a young artist to bequeath my supplies to...

300gsm 100% cotton watercolour paper from some anon Chinese company, cheap enough for me to feel ok about practicing on it. Mjello Mission Gold pure pigment watercolours. Some dodgy attempts to do something cute.
Mjello watercolour tester

M Graham watercolours in my Etchr sketchbook (also 100% cotton watercolour paper but 230gsm)
Trying the desert set colours to paint - you guessed it - a desert.
M Graham watercolour desert test
